Variant summary
Our verdict is Benign. Variant got -9 ACMG points: 2P and 11B. PM2BP4_ModerateBP6_Very_StrongBP7
The NM_000257.4(MYH7):c.3324C>T(p.Leu1108=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000248 in 1,612,120 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). Synonymous variant affecting the same amino acid position (i.e. L1108L) has been classified as Likely benign.
